Tutorial Eight: Assistive Technology

According to Cook and Hussey (2000), assistive technology refers to a broad range of devices, services, strategies and practices that are formed and applied to improve the problems faced by individuals who have a disability.

One piece of assistive technology that was introduced in the assistive technology tutorial by Dave the (former model-turned OT) was a switch. Switches range in a variety of sizes, shapes, colours and cost. The function of a switch is to enable somebody who lacks fine motor skills to make choices and operate something.

A switch increases functional capacity for the user as it allows them to participate. For example, a child in a classroom who is unable to use a computer mouse to do a lack of fine motor skills, may use a large switch in order to operate the programme they are trying to use.

Facebook is a social networking site that people use to keep in touch with each other.  You can add people as friends, send them messages, update their personal profiles and just generally keep in touch.
Facebook is a free service of which you can share your photos, personal interests and contact information and other personal information. Communicating with other users can be done through public or private messages or through the chat feature which works like msn messenger. It also enables the user to choose their own privacy settings and choose who can see parts of their profile. The website also includes advertising from businesses.
Facebook can be a way of finding friends from school or family members.

People may use facebook to invite people to parties or for peer group work in a study situation.  I cancelled my facebook page as I found it was a bit of a time waster.

Ethical considerations that may arise when visiting an online community is that you really don't know who you are talking to.  You may have friends who have taken photos that you are in and they have uploaded them on the web.   This can be a breach of privacy for the people concerned.
While you are talking to someone online their is a lack of face to face socialising.  It could become a bit isolating for a person if this is the only social interaction they have.   I think in time we may loose the art of conversation face to face.

A blog is a website where one can share thoughts, ideas, websites, photos and many other things.  It is a very versatile website that you can keep up to date daily, weekly or longer.  People can comment on your blog and you can comment on theirs if you or they have access abilities.  A blog can be described as a personal or public soapbox. There are millions of them and they come in all shapes and sizes.  .
